Specifications

  • Dimensions: 29.13″ x 1.5″ x 1.6″
  • Power Cable Length: 80″ from Lightbar to Switch, Total 118″
  • Accessory Cable Length: 150″
  • Number of modes: 9 (yellow lights only)
  • LED Type: CREE
  • LED Power: 5W Each, 90W Total
  • Number of LEDs: 18
  • Lifespan: Over 50000 Hours
  • Material: Diecast Aluminum Alloy Housing

Chase Light Purpose

Xprite Chase Light Amber LED Output

As off-roading gains traction and becomes more popular, more people will be on the trails, solo or in groups. People who wheel seriously make safety a top priority. Adding lights to increase your visibility benefits everyone.

Xprite Amber Red White Combo Lightbar

Most trail expeditions have times of limited visibility, whether there’s precipitation or dust. I even find myself running the running/brake light mode on remote highways due to sun glare in the desert for added safety. Durability & Design

Xprite RX-G7 Review

The housing is made from high-quality, durable aluminum, giving it strength and lightweight performance. This means the light bar can take a beating from rocks, branches, and whatever else the trail throws at it. It’s also corrosion-resistant, so if you’re driving through salty coastal air or splashing through mud, you won’t have to worry about the light bar rusting out over time.

Customizable Lighting Modes

Tacoma Chase Light Setup

Here’s where the RX-G7 stands out from the crowd. There’s no light spill due to individual LEDS with its customizable lighting modes. Whether you want to make a statement, improve safety, or have fun, the RX-G7’s lighting options let you choose the right vibe for the job.

There is a 3-way “tall” style switch that you can mount in your cab with the following modes:

  • Running Mode: When the lightbar is turned on, the 4 outer red LEDs function like your taillights and add visibility. This is especially useful in off-road racing or group trail rides when you need to make sure others can spot you in the dust or dark. These can also be tied into your vehicle’s brake lights to illuminate brighter with your brakes. In addition, they can serve as turn signals if you wire them up as such.
  • Strobe Mode: The 4 inner amber LEDs are helpful, especially in emergency situations. With 7 different patterns to choose from, the amber fast-flashing strobe lights can catch the attention of other vehicles or nearby rescue crews. They’re also a good way to signal other vehicles on narrow trails or when you’re parked off to the side.
  • Reverse Mode: The 6 central white LEDs act as a solid beam of light to see what’s behind you. The steady mode provides continuous white illumination, perfect for syncing with your reverse lights or tying into an existing chase light setup.
